A significant portion of 5G bands are in or around 2.4GHz band and 5GHz band.

Jammers aren’t usually meant to be perfectly selective, just putting out tons of power from say 2.1GHz to 2.6GHz would ruin tons of 5G bands as well as pretty much all wifi running on standards older than 802.11ac.

If you study signal processing you’d learn that it is in many cases just mathematically impossible to generate an arbitrarily narrowly focused signal on a given frequency. It always spills over into frequencies above and below to some extent. There’s been decades of work into developong filters to try and get those edges crisper and tighter, and the jamming equipment doesn’t use any of that shit, it’s job is to turn on the firehose and blast.
